Banks to build tier two buffers in face of bail-in
The European Union has struck a deal with member states to bring senior bail-in forward to 2016. The deal matched what many in the market were expecting, but bankers anticipate an increase in tier two capital issuance from banks next year in order to protect their senior bondholders.
